Description:

We are seeking a talented individual to join our Global Wealth team at Mercer. This role will be based in the Boston office. This is a hybrid role that has a requirement of working at least three days a week in the office.

This is a position based on growth with significant additional growth expected. It will have oversight and coordination of over 2,500 invoices per year with expectation of more. This position use and extract data from different systems to prepare invoices and reports on  invoice status. Will also ensure high work quality and accuracy, and oversee the maintenance and collection of appropriate information required for client billing. 

We will count on you to:

  • Supervise billing team

  • Review invoices prepared by billing staff 

  • Prepare certain invoices quarterly 

  • Delegate assignments and projects to staff 

  • Enhance/establish billing policies, procedures and controls 

  • Work with Controllership and Finance Departments to coordinate sharing of billing information 

  • Coordinate billable and non-billable asset information including adjustments into the system 

  • Coordinate unique identifier codes with supplier department to ensure proper general ledger posting 

  • Create and distribute billing reports to management 

  • Assist the Head of Delegated Client Invoicing with any other tasks and assignments 

  • Identify and create controls around areas of process improvement / efficiencies

What you need to have:

  • 7 -10 years of billing/finance/operations experience with supervisory/management experience 

  • Bachelor Degree: preferred in accounting or finance 

  • Prefer Revport system experience, but not required  

  • Familiarity with billing system/general ledger system/Salesforce data flow a plus 

  • Must have strong math, communication, and organizational skills 

  • Confident, professional demeanor and team player attitude are a must

About The Company

Marsh McLennan (NYSE: MMC) is the world's leading professional services firm in the areas of risk, strategy and people. The Company's 76,000 colleagues advise clients in over 130 countries. With annualized revenue approaching $17 billion, Marsh & McLennan helps clients navigate an increasingly dynamic and complex environment through four market-leading businesses. Marsh advises individual and commercial clients of all sizes on insurance broking and innovative risk management solutions. Guy Carpenter develops advancedrisk,reinsurance and capital strategies that help clients grow profitably and pursue emerging opportunities. Mercer delivers advice and technology-driven solutions that help organizations meet the health, wealth and career needs of a changing workforce. Oliver Wyman serves as a critical strategic, economic and brand advisor to private sector and governmental clients.
